回答:在Linux中,您可以使用dd命令来创建大文件。dd命令是一个底层工具,可以用来拷贝和转换数据,也可以用来创建空文件。 以下是使用dd命令创建一个1GB大小的文件的示例: dd if=/dev/zero of=largefile bs=1M count=1000 解释一下上面的命令: - `if=/dev/zero`:从/dev/zero设备中读取数据。该设备会产生一连串的空字节。 -...
回答:在Linux系统中,可以使用`tar`命令来打包文件夹。`tar`是一个常用的命令行工具,用于在Linux系统中创建、压缩和解压缩文件和文件夹。 以下是使用`tar`命令来打包文件夹的基本语法: tar -cvf 其中,`-c`表示创建新的打包文件,`-v`表示在屏幕上显示详细的打包过程,`-f`表示指定打包文件的名称。 例如,要将名为`my_folder`的文件夹打包为`my_f...
回答:在Linux中,可以使用命令行界面或图形界面的文件管理器来打开文件夹。 1. 命令行界面: 在终端中输入以下命令,其中``是要打开的文件夹的路径: cd 例如,如果要打开名为`/home/user/documents`的文件夹,可以输入: cd /home/user/documents 然后按Enter键,系统将切换到指定路径下的文件夹。 2. 图形界面文件管理器: Linux中有多...
回答:谢邀,在命令行下使用ls -a查看所有文件和文件夹,如果不带参数a则无法查看隐藏文件。ll命令则查看文件(不包含文件夹),如包括隐藏文件则使用ll -a现在一般的发行版本linux都有图形化文件管理工具,可以通过windows文件查看方式查看。
回答:这个问题需要考虑两个问题,一个是cp进程写文件的时候有没有获取读锁,另一个是读进程是以阻塞方式还是非阻塞方式打开文件。如果cp进程获取了读锁,而读进程是以非阻塞方式打开文件,那么是不可能读取成功的;如果读进程以阻塞方式打开文件,那么会一直等待直到cp进程释放读锁,最终会读取成功;如果cp进程没有获取读锁,读进程以非阻塞方式打开,如果读进程比写进程快,那就会读取失败,如果读进程比写进程慢,那还是有机...
....logback.classic.spi.PackagingDataCalculator 获取Package下的MANIFEST.MF文件里面Implementation-Version信息 和获取类所在的jar包路径可以看到所有的信息都在类对应的Class对象上 深入思考 很多时候为了解决Maven扁平化依赖臃肿和依赖冲突问题,我...
...当线程去获取资源的时候,会根据状态值state来判断是否有锁,如果有锁,则加入到链表,链表里的线程,通过自旋,判断资源是否已经释放,如果释放,则获取资源。 AQS结构 volatile Node head:阻塞的头节点 volatile Node tail:阻塞...
... 他的思想就是,不用加什么读写锁,锁统统给我去掉,有锁就有问题,有锁就有互斥,有锁就可能导致性能低下,你阻塞我的请求,导致我的请求都卡着不能执行。 那么他怎么保证多线程并发的安全性呢? 很简单,顾名思义,...
...程转入获取锁失败的流程)。获取锁成功后AQS状态为: 有锁状态 在加写锁时如果当前AQS已经是有锁状态,则需要进一步处理。有锁状态主要分为已有写锁和已有读锁状态,并且根据最终当前线程是否可直接获取锁分为两种情况...
...常繁杂。最重要的大体包括:集合、多线程、NIO、反射、文件操作、Lambda语法等。这部分内容加上下面的SSM,基本上就是大多数小伙伴玩耍的地方。 假如说数据结构和算法是理论,这里就是支撑理论的实现。Java玩的好不好,就...
...目录。因此,首先你要明白的一点就是,索引它也是一个文件,它是要占据物理空间的。 Mysql 配置的工作原理 可能有时候我们会问,我的服务器有50 GB内存,12核CPU,怎样配置最好? 很遗憾,问题没这么简单,MySQL 服务器...
...经比较完整得介绍了有关无锁的概念和使用方法。相对于有锁的方法,使用无锁的方式编程更加考验一个程序员的耐心和智力。但是,无锁带来的好处也是显而易见的,第一,在高并发的情况下,它比有锁的程序拥有更好的性能...
利用flock()函数对文件进行加锁(排它锁),实现并发按序进行。 flock(file,lock,block)有三个参数。 file : 已经打开的文件 lock : 锁的类型 LOCK_SH : 共享锁定(读锁) LOCK_EX : 独占锁定(排它锁,写锁) LOCK_UN : 解锁 LOCK_NB : 如果...
...执行一次的,如果对应的 Act 进程被杀死。 那么对应的锁文件 push_act_{$push_id}.lock,就没有被清理。 这样会导致 Deamon 进程重启 Act 进程时,发现有锁文件,就不会继续启动 Act 进程。 解决办法:在 Deamon 进程中自动删除昨天的锁...
...名吗? JNI原生实现部分 在openJDK中找到找到unsafe.cpp这个文件,代码如下: UNSAFE_ENTRY(jboolean, Unsafe_CompareAndSwapInt(JNIEnv *env, jobject unsafe, jobject obj, jlong offset, jint e, jint x)) UnsafeWrapper(Unsafe_Com...
...进制的世界中,可以使用数字签名来确保某段消息 / 某份文件确实是由他所声称的那个实体所发出来的。 在之前的文章中,我们介绍过非对称加密,其中公钥是公开的,而私钥只有拥有者知道。用私钥对某个文件 / 某段消息的...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...